Ingredients

  • 8 tablespoons butter, room temperature (1 stick)
  • 1/2 cup cocoa
  • 1/2 cup chocolate syrup
  • 3 cups powdered sugar, sifted
  • 1 tablespoon milk, more if needed for consistency desired
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

How To Make chocolate syrup frosting

  • Step 1
    Place the butter, cocoa powder, and chocolate syrup in a large mixing bowl. Blend with an electric mixer on low speed until just combined, 30 seconds.
  • Step 2
    Stop the mixer and add confectioners sugar, milk, and vanilla. Blend with the mixer on low speed until the sugar is incorporated, 1 minute.
  • Step 3
    Increase the speed to medium and beat until fluffy, 1 minute more.
